Interspecific phylogenetic relationship among different species of the genus <i>Buthacus</i> (Scorpiones: Buthidae) inferred from 16S rRNA in Egypt and Saudi Arabia
Abdulaziz R. Alqahtani, Ahmed Badry
Abstract
The molecular phylogeny of three species of genus Buthacus, based on 16S rRNA mitochondrial DNA gene from Egypt and Saudi Arabia is presented. The inferred phylogeny based on maximum-parsimony, neighbor-joining and bayesian inference, indicates the monophyletic status of the genus Buthacus. A clear deep splitting between the “Egyptian clade” consisting of B. arenicola and B. leptochyles and the “Arabian clade” consisting of B. nigroaculatus was shown.
